WebDangerous Goods incidents. In 2024, seven dangerous goods incidents were reported. None of them caused any personal injury, environmental or asset damage, as the security protocols in place were followed. WebThe most common dangerous goods commodities transported in Canada are crude petroleum oil, gasoline and fuel oils, representing 77% of all dangerous goods transported by road. Alberta, because of its oil industry, is the province with the highest volume of dangerous goods movement on the road. In 2009, Industry Canada indicated that …
